Ordinals
beta
Sat 937531397992011
decimal
187506.1397992011
degree
0°187506′18″1397992011‴
percentile
44.644352334442665%
name
hfbqayyfvby
cycle
0
epoch
0
period
93
block
187506
offset
1397992011
timestamp
2012-07-04 14:21:38 UTC
rarity
common
prev
next